Local Libraries: Borrowing "Utterly Horses"

Local libraries are a great resource for borrowing books, including "Utterly Horses." One can search their local library’s online catalog or visit the library in person to see if they have a copy. Additionally, some libraries may offer interlibrary loan services, where they can borrow a copy from another library if they do not have it in their collection.
